A Master Plan Without a Clear Roadmap

Instead of concrete goals or measurable milestones, Tesla’s latest plan feels like a collection of buzzwords. The company talks broadly about advancing renewable energy and robotics, but fails to provide the kind of specifics that shaped earlier plans.

Even Elon Musk admitted the plan needs work. In a post on X, he said it was “fair to criticize the lack of specifics” and promised that more details will eventually be added. For now, though, it reads more like a brainstorming session than a serious business strategy.

Critics Call It AI-Like Filler

Many observers argue that Tesla’s fourth ‘Master Plan’ reads like LLM-generated nonsense, comparing it to the kind of generic corporate language produced by AI tools. While Musk has positioned Tesla as a leader in innovation, the vague tone of the plan undercuts that image.

Some have even joked that it feels like a ChatGPT output filled with optimism but lacking actionable steps. The absence of concrete timelines or financial commitments has fueled skepticism among analysts and investors.

Why This Plan Feels Different from the Rest

Tesla’s earlier master plans outlined specific initiatives—like developing affordable EVs, expanding battery storage, and creating self-driving technology. Those blueprints provided measurable targets that kept investors and the public engaged.

This fourth version, however, leans heavily on abstract ideas. The emphasis on humanoid robots and “planet-wide sustainability” may sound ambitious, but without a roadmap, it risks being dismissed as hype.
